Confirmed Compatible LG Models
Cross-referenced against two independent retailer sources — only models confirmed in both are listed here:
- LFX25978
- LFX28968
- LFX28978
- LFX31925
- LFX31945
- LFX33975
- LMX25986
- LMX28988
- LMX31985
Part number: ADQ36006101 (also sold as ADQ36006101-S). NSF/ANSI Standard 42 and 53 certified for chlorine taste/odor and health-related contaminant reduction. Rated for 200 gallons or 6 months, whichever comes first.

How Do You Replace an LG LT700P Filter?
Locate the filter in the upper right of the fresh food compartment, twist counterclockwise to release, insert the new LT700P, and twist clockwise to lock it in place.
- Locate the filter housing — typically in the upper-right corner of the fresh food compartment on French-door models.
- Press the release button on the filter housing cover to open it.
- Turn the old filter counter-clockwise and pull it straight out.
- Remove the packaging from the new filter and insert it, turning clockwise until it locks in place.
- Close the housing cover, then run 2-3 gallons of water through the dispenser before drinking to flush trapped air and carbon dust.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do I know if I have an LT700P or LT1000P filter?
Check the part number printed on your current filter — ADQ36006101 is LT700P, ADQ74793501 is LT1000P. Both use a similar twist-to-remove quarter-turn cartridge design, so housing shape or location won’t reliably tell them apart — the printed part number is the definitive way to confirm which one you have.
How often should I replace the LT700P filter?
Every 6 months or 200 gallons, whichever comes first. A blinking or solid filter indicator light on your refrigerator’s display is also a reliable signal it’s time.

My model isn’t on the list — what should I do?
Check the part number printed on your current filter directly rather than relying on your refrigerator’s model number alone, since LG used LT700P across model years inconsistently. If you find the exact part number ADQ36006101 printed on your old filter, it’s confirmed compatible regardless of whether your specific model is in the list above.
